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Oklahoma City
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Oklahoma City?
Actualmente hay 1540 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Oklahoma City, OK con precios que van desde $500 hasta $15,010. También hay 1605 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Oklahoma City que van desde $500 hasta $12,900.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Oklahoma City?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Oklahoma City oscilan entre $500 hasta $12,900 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,697.
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en Oklahoma City?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Oklahoma City oscilan entre $789 hasta $4,995,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$860 hasta $7,000.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$950 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$615.
